Palette – rhomboid PAL-0107
By Hendrickx, Stan
, Settlement deposit 3165.
1924 : British School of Archaeology in Egypt excavation.Cairo, Egyptian Museum, JE 48298.
Date : early Naqada II (?)
Settlement deposit 3165 was dated to SD 37–38 (Brunton & Caton-Thompson 1928: pl. XXXI). An early Naqada II date can be suggested.
Material : Greywacke
Preservation : Almost complete
Preservation information :
Both extremities are damaged.
Description
The rhomboid palette is rounded at the ends of the shorter axis and has rounded extremities.
Object use
The palette was probably lightly used.
Comments
On display in the Cairo Museum.
